Neu Pluginentwicklung - Übersicht über nötige Änderungen / Dokumentation zur Pluginentwicklung?

Der_Bob

Gut bekanntes Mitglied
10. August 2007
222
9
Hallo,
Wir haben seit geraumer Zeit diverse eigene Plugins in Benutzung für die es bisher keine Alternativen von Entwicklern gibt. Bei jedem Shop-Update müssen wir diese zu großen Teilen umschreiben. Leider habe ich bis heute noch keine gute Dokumentation gefunden, die beschreibt, was von Shop-Version zu Shop-Version plugin-technisch geändert werden muss.
Bislang war das bei uns immer ein Trial & Error. Irgendwo muss es aber ja (auch für Entwickler) wenigstens grundlegend eine Dokumentation geben, damit jedem Entwickler klar ist, was er für die Kompatibilität der neusten Version beachten / ändern muss. Ich kenne die Seite https://jtl-devguide.readthedocs.io/projects/jtl-shop/de/latest/shop_plugins/index.html, aber dort ist z.B. nur generell der Pluginaufbau zu JTL 5.X beschrieben, nicht aber z.B. die Änderungen von 5.1.5. zu 5.2.2. Aktuell haben wir z.B. bei unserem Plugin beim Absenden eines Formulars im Backend den Fehler "Plugin nicht gefunden" wie er anscheinend ja auch schon bei mehreren alten Versionen in Verbindung mit 5.2.2. aufgetreten ist. Ich bin's irgendwie leid immer zu suchen, was denn nun an der Struktur geändert werden muss, welche Funktionen sich geändert haben etc.
Über einen Tipp oder eine Best practice von den Plugin-Entwicklern hier würde ich mich sehr freuen!
Danke und viele Grüße,
Marcus
 

Der_Bob

Gut bekanntes Mitglied
10. August 2007
222
9
Aber irgendeine Info muss doch wenigstens an Plugin-Entwickler weitergegeben werden oder es muss zumindest irgendwie eine Fehlermeldung ausgegeben werden, der man nachgehen kann?
Aktuell wieder der Fall, dass unser Plugin im Shop 5.1.5. ohne Fehler funktioniert hat... Update 5.2.2.... Zack, Fehlermeldung "Plugin nicht gefunden" (auch nach Neuinstallation). Was soll man damit anfangen? Gibt es denn wenigstens irgendein Fehlerlog, in dem mehr Infos herauszufinden sind? Woher wissen denn andere Plugin-Entwickler was zu ändern ist? Wie machst Du das denn, wenn eine neue Shop-Version ansteht, René?
 

NETZdinge.de

Sehr aktives Mitglied
7. April 2010
2.572
382
Ist das in der Shop Administration? Dann wird es wahrscheinlich am Routing liegen…

die URL der Plugineinstellungen hat sich geändert…

neu:

/plugin/123
Aber irgendeine Info muss doch wenigstens an Plugin-Entwickler weitergegeben werden oder es muss zumindest irgendwie eine Fehlermeldung ausgegeben werden, der man nachgehen kann?
Aktuell wieder der Fall, dass unser Plugin im Shop 5.1.5. ohne Fehler funktioniert hat... Update 5.2.2.... Zack, Fehlermeldung "Plugin nicht gefunden" (auch nach Neuinstallation). Was soll man damit anfangen? Gibt es denn wenigstens irgendein Fehlerlog, in dem mehr Infos herauszufinden sind? Woher wissen denn andere Plugin-Entwickler was zu ändern ist? Wie machst Du das denn, wenn eine neue Shop-Version ansteht, René?
was ist denn die Fehlermeldung, kannst du die mal zeigen? Wenn es im Plugin Ordner ist und die info.xml stimmt, muss es auch gefunden werden…
 

NETZdinge.de

Sehr aktives Mitglied
7. April 2010
2.572
382
Ja, das wäre schön… Aber ich springe auch nur von einer Fehlermeldung zu anderen, von einem Warning zum anderen, von einem Deprecation zum anderen…
 
Ähnliche Themen
Titel Forum Antworten Datum
Beantwortet Übersicht Artikel in welchem Shop aktiv? User helfen Usern - Fragen zu JTL-Wawi 4
App über WaWi Api JTL-Wawi App 0
Neu Wo kann ich mich über JTL Kundencenter beschweren? 20 Minuten Lang einen Bug im Ticket dokumentiert, und am Ende "ein Fehler ist aufgetreten" Smalltalk 3
Neu Export/Import aller Amazon Angebote über die JTL-Ameise JTL-Ameise - Fehler und Bugs 1
Anfrage zur Einrichtung des Dashboards (Gewinnanzeige) in JTL-Wawi – Remote-Support über AnyDesk JTL-Wawi 1.10 6
JTL- Worker Dienst lässt sich nicht installieren über .bat-Datei JTL-Wawi 1.11 1
Fehler seit Version 1.10.15 bei Artikel Auslieferung über Bestandsmenge JTL-Wawi 1.10 0
Keine Datensicherung über ODBC möglich JTL-Wawi 1.10 5
Issue angelegt [WAWI-86213] Kartonagen nicht mehr über Workflow auswählbar nach Update auf 1.11.3 JTL-Workflows - Ideen, Lob und Kritik 1
Neu Materialeinsatz Berechnung über EKNetto JTL Ameise - Eigene Exporte 1
Neu Übergabe Versandlaber an Fulfiller möglich über FFN standallone aber nicht über FFN mit angebundeener JTL-WAWI Arbeitsabläufe in JTL-Wawi 0
Neu Staffelpreise Variantenartikel über alle Varianten User helfen Usern - Fragen zu JTL-Wawi 0
Sammelbuchung bei Zahlungsausgang über das Zahlungsmodul JTL-Wawi 1.10 0
Überverkäufe über Workflow setzen JTL-Wawi 1.10 2
Neu Shop über verschieden Domains in gewünschter Sprache aufrufen ? Betrieb / Pflege von JTL-Shop 5
Ausliefern Workflow über API JTL-Wawi 1.9 6
Neu JTL-Shop Admin Bereich und Shop nur noch 504 Gateway Time-out ( Hosting über JTL ) User helfen Usern - Fragen zu JTL-Wawi 4
Probleme mit dem Einstellen von Artikeln auf Amazon über JTL Wawi mit dem Lister 2.0 Amazon-Lister - Fehler und Bugs 6
Neu Auftrag über WaWi versenden Arbeitsabläufe in JTL-Wawi 3
Über 100 Bestellungen von SCX nicht importiert kaufland.de - Anbindung (SCX) 1
Neu Probleme mit der Email über jtl hosting (plesk) User helfen Usern 2
Neu Fehlermeldungen beim Hochladen von Artikel über Amazon Lister 2.0 Amazon-Lister - Fehler und Bugs 1
Neu Registrierung über amazonpay nicht möglich Plugins für JTL-Shop 0

Ähnliche Themen